Key Features of the SciAps Z-902 Carbon
-
Alloy and Carbon Analysis: Confirm alloy type and grade for 300-series stainless steels, including the L, H, and S series. Perform carbon equivalent (CE) calculations for welding applications.
-
High-Resolution Spectrometer: The advanced spectrometer design allows for precise measurements, with a second dedicated spectrometer for superior resolution in the 190-230 nm range for carbon detection.
-
Powerful Laser & Argon Purge: Built with a powerful laser and onboard argon purge to optimize carbon measurements, ensuring high accuracy even in challenging conditions.
-
Portable and Durable: With a rugged aerospace-grade aluminum body, the SciAps Z-902 Carbon is engineered to perform well in high ambient temperatures. Weighing only 4.35 lbs (1.97 kg), it’s easy to carry and use in the field.
-
Compact Design: A narrow profile and tapered snout allow for analysis in hard-to-reach places, including welds and tight spaces.

Specifications
-
Weight: 4.35 lbs (1.97 kg) with battery
-
Dimensions: 10.75″ x 2.875″ x 8.625″
-
Display: 2.7” high-brightness, color touchscreen, readable in all lighting conditions. Rear-facing display for easy results viewing.
-
Power: Rechargeable Li-ion battery (inside device or external charger), AC power
-
Processing: ARM Quad Cortex-A53 1.2 GHz, 2 GB LPDDR3 memory, 16 GB eMMC storage
-
Data Storage: 32 GB SD card
-
Connectivity: Wi-Fi (IEEE 802.11b/g/n), Bluetooth (BR/EDR+BLE), GPS, USB-C for real-time data exporting
-
Sample Viewing: Integrated camera and laser target indicator for sample alignment; macro camera for QR/barcode scanning and photo-documentation
-
Laser Raster: Onboard Y-stage for rastering laser to discrete locations for targeted analysis or averaging
-
Atmosphere: SciAps proprietary Opti-Purge for inert argon environment to improve spectral signal-to-noise ratio
-
Calibration Check: 316 stainless steel standard for automated calibration and wavelength scale validation
-
Drift Correction: Automated drift correction software with factory-provided or user-provided reference materials
-
Grade Library: 500+ grades, multi-library support; libraries can be added or edited
-
Spectral Range: 190 – 420 nm
-
Regulatory: CE, RoHS, USFDA registered; Class 3b laser; Sample sensor for Class 1 operation (subject to local LSO approval)
